#756eba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#756eba is composed of 45.9% red, 43.1%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.1% cyan, 40.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 245.5 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 58%. #756eba color hex could be obtained by blending #eadcff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#756eba color description : Slightly desaturated blue.

#756eba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#756eba has RGB values of R:117, G:110,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 7696058.

Shades and Tints of #756eba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#756eba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908f99 is the less saturated color, while #3f2cfc is the most saturated one.
